Things to Keep in Mind When Building an Upselling and Cross-Selling Agent

Building an effective upselling and cross-selling agent requires careful planning and attention to detail. The goal is to create an agent that seamlessly integrates with your existing workflows and provides a user-friendly experience for all participants.

Define Clear Objectives

Before you start building your agent, define clear objectives for what you want it to achieve. Do you want to increase revenue, improve client satisfaction, or streamline the upselling process? Having clear objectives will help you prioritize features and measure success.

Integrate with Existing CRM and Event Management Tools

Ensure that your agent integrates seamlessly with popular CRM and event management tools. This will make it easier for users to adopt the agent and incorporate it into their daily routines.

Prioritize Data Security and Privacy

Protect client data by implementing robust security measures and adhering to privacy regulations. Ensure that the agent is compliant with GDPR, CCPA, and other relevant laws.

Automate Proposal Generation

Configure the agent to automatically generate personalized proposals based on client needs, event history, and market trends. This will save you time and ensure that your recommendations are relevant.

Provide Real-Time Insights

Ensure that the agent provides real-time insights during meetings, allowing you to adapt your approach and address client concerns effectively.

Test Thoroughly

Before you roll out the agent to your entire team, test it thoroughly to ensure that it is working correctly and that it meets your objectives. Gather feedback from users and make any necessary adjustments.

Continuously Improve

Once your agent is live, continue to monitor its performance and gather feedback from users. Use this information to identify areas for improvement and make ongoing enhancements.

The Future of AI Agents in Upselling and Cross-Selling

The future of AI agents in upselling and cross-selling is bright, with advancements in natural language processing, machine learning, and artificial intelligence promising to further streamline and enhance the process. Future agents will be able to understand complex client needs, anticipate potential objections, and proactively suggest solutions.

AI agents will also become more personalized, learning individual client preferences and tailoring their recommendations accordingly. They will be able to identify preferred communication styles, pricing sensitivities, and even preferred event formats, creating a more seamless and user-friendly experience.

Furthermore, AI agents will play a larger role in facilitating collaboration and communication during meetings. They will be able to transcribe meeting minutes, track action items, and even provide real-time translation services, making meetings more productive and inclusive.

AI agents will also integrate with other business applications, such as marketing automation tools and customer service platforms, providing a holistic view of client interactions and enabling better decision-making.

Ultimately, the future of AI agents in upselling and cross-selling is about creating intelligent systems that not only automate the process but also enhance client relationships, improve communication, and drive better business outcomes.
